kleink 5663256d0a Unlike in an i386 a.out assembler, where in an .align n directive n is meant
to be the logarithm to base 2 of the alignment, in an ELF environment n is
the actual alignment boundary; thus, adjust the directives accordingly.

Albeit the wonderful i386 architecture doesn't mind the smaller alignment in
an obvious way, it is likely to have resulted in some performance penalty
during the a.out->ELF transition.

fvdl 48003b2c88 Only use int13 extensions if the sectors can not be read through the
older CHS interface. This works around stupid BIOSs who report that
int13 extensions are present and functional, but fail when you actually
use them. Like Adaptec SCSI BIOSs.
